WebThe roots of river birch trees are extensive and non-invasive. In addition, they do not pose a threat to nearby trees. ... River birch roots are capable of reaching a depth of up to 20 feet and can grow as wide as 30 feet in diameter. They are most commonly found in moist areas, such as river banks, wet soils, and floodplains, where they help ... WebApr 3, 2024 · Before you plant a tree, find out about the nature of its root system. You should never plant a tree closer than 10 feet (3 m.) from the foundation of a home, and trees with invasive roots may need a distance of 25 to 50 feet (7.5 to 15 m.) of space.
